After being stuck for two days in the Cumberland River, the LST 325 finally returned to Evansville this evening. The World War II ship returned from Nashville, when it ran aground near Lake Barkley on Monday. Inspectors found no damage to the ship. It first stopped in Paducah for fuel before heading back to Evansville.
